Hand compounded and polished the oxidized paint on the '90 Fox wagon project, added GTI wheels that put a nice subtle lift on it. Probably needs another round of love though, maybe some wetsand and polish. There are some deep stains in there still from sitting under a tree for 4 years. God I love single stage paint though. Thinking of grabbing a N/A GTI motor and throwing another couple inches of lift on it. Next up plastidip for the wheels and rockers and some interior plastic hunting (a bit of cracks on center console and other random bits). Little bit of time gave it a much better look than when I bought it last week.
Mechanical - I did brakes all around, fuel pump and FP relay, fuel metering adjustment, new belts, new shifter bushings, techtonics SS exhaust, GTI rims w/Michelins, Bilsteins, assorted suspension bushings, cap, rotor, plugs, coil, wires, Bosch wiper blades.
Out of pocket to this point including car, $700 (car had most of these parts in boxes in the trunk, plus a set of new snows on 13" steelies)
